Released March 24th, 2009, 'Yngwie Malmsteen: Live in Budokan' stars Yngwie Malmsteen, Michael Vescera, Mats Olausson, Barry Sparks The NR mov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 47 min, and received a user score of 65 (out of 100) on TMDb, which assembled reviews from 2 knowledgeable users.

Curious to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"Sweden's master of heavy metal guitar Yngwie Malmsteen performs live at the Budokan concert venue in Tokyo, Japan in 1994. The setlist includes 'Toccata', 'Never Die', 'Bedroom Eyes', 'Rising Force', 'Bad Blood' and 'Forever One'. The programme also contains an interview with Malmsteen in which he discusses his life and work." .
